A Bachelor of Education (B.Ed) is an undergraduate professional degree which prepares students for work as a teacher in schools, though in some countries additional work must be done in order.

Online B.Ed course is designed for working professionals or individuals who wish to pursue a career in teaching. The coursework is tailored to meet the needs of busy students, and the admissions requirements are typically less stringent than on-campus programs.
One of the key benefits of B.Ed correspondence course is the flexibility they offer. Students can complete coursework on their own schedule, making it easy to balance work and family obligations. Additionally, many programs offer the option to complete coursework entirely online or through a combination of online and in-person classes.
Another advantage of B.Ed Distance Education is the opportunity to study with a diverse group of students from around the world. This allows for a unique and enriching educational experience, as students are exposed to different perspectives and teaching methods.
